The short version

Farmers Loop is significantly wealthier than the US average, with a median household income of $93,212. Population has grown 21% since 2011. Median home value is $240,000. Poverty is rare here, at 4.9% of residents. Households here earn about 40% more than the Alaska median.

Frequently asked

How many people live in Farmers Loop, Alaska?

Farmers Loop, Alaska has about 4,853 residents according to the 2010 American Community Survey.

What is the median household income in Farmers Loop, Alaska?

The typical household in Farmers Loop, Alaska earns about $93,212 a year. Half of households make more than that, and half make less.

Is Farmers Loop, Alaska expensive?

In Farmers Loop, Alaska, the median home is worth about $240,000, and the typical rent is about $1,504 a month.

How educated are people in Farmers Loop, Alaska?

About 37.9% of adults age 25 and over in Farmers Loop, Alaska hold a bachelor's degree or higher.

What is the poverty rate in Farmers Loop, Alaska?

About 4.9% of people in Farmers Loop, Alaska live below the federal poverty line.
